in this video we will learn how to insert a signature into Microsoft Word first you will need to draw your signature on a piece of paper with a marker or another pen with a large line thickness then take a photo of your signature and send it to your computer through mail or Bluetooth Etc in this video we will use mail once you have received the signature in the mailbox you can download it now letamp;#39;s open Microsoft Word and insert the signature in the document navigate to the insert tab in the ribbon and in the illustrations group click pictures from the drop down menu select this device Now search your files to find the signature photo in our case the source file is the downloads folder select the image and click insert you can see that word has added the picture to the document when you click it you can resize your image by dragging one of the sizing handles if you have a lot of space around the signature as in our case you can crop the image click it and in the picture
